The Basics of Macronutrients and Energy
To understand which nutrient contains the most energy, one must first grasp the concept of macronutrients. These are the organic compounds our bodies need in large quantities to function, providing the calories that fuel every cellular process. The three primary macronutrients are fats, carbohydrates, and protein. While all three are sources of energy, they are not created equal in terms of caloric density. Energy is typically measured in kilocalories (kcal), commonly referred to as "calories". Understanding the calorie count per gram for each macronutrient is crucial for a balanced diet and effective weight management.
The Caloric Density Breakdown: Fat, Carbs, and Protein
Fat stands out as the most calorie-dense nutrient, packing 9 calories per gram. This is why fatty foods can contribute significantly to your daily calorie intake even in small portions. The body uses fat for various essential functions, including hormone synthesis, organ protection, and vitamin absorption. Excess energy from any macronutrient is ultimately stored as body fat, but the high caloric density of dietary fat makes it a particularly efficient storage medium.
In contrast, both carbohydrates and protein offer a much lower energy density. Each provides approximately 4 calories per gram. Carbohydrates are the body's preferred and quickest source of energy, broken down into glucose to fuel the brain and muscles. Protein, while also providing energy, is primarily used for building and repairing tissues throughout the body. It is a less efficient energy source and is only used significantly for fuel when carbohydrate stores are low.
Comparing Energy Content: A Table
To put the differences in caloric density into perspective, the table below compares the energy content of the three main macronutrients.
| Macronutrient | Calories per Gram | Role in the Body |
|---|---|---|
| Fat (Lipids) | 9 kcal | Long-term energy storage, hormone production, insulation |
| Carbohydrates | 4 kcal | Primary, quick energy source for the brain and body |
| Protein | 4 kcal | Building and repairing tissues, enzymes, immune function |
| Alcohol | 7 kcal | Not a nutrient; provides empty calories |
The Role of Calorie Density in Diet and Weight Management
Understanding calorie density is a powerful tool for those managing their weight. A diet rich in high-calorie-dense foods, like fats and processed snacks, can lead to overconsumption of calories without feeling full. For instance, a small handful of nuts (high in fat) contains far more calories than a large plate of leafy greens (low in fat). Conversely, a diet focused on low-calorie-dense foods, such as fruits, vegetables, and whole grains, allows for larger, more satisfying portion sizes for the same number of calories, which can aid in weight loss.
When managing calorie intake, it's not just about the number of calories, but also about where those calories come from. While fats are the most energy-dense, not all fats are equal. Unsaturated fats found in nuts, avocados, and olive oil are beneficial for health, while excessive intake of saturated and trans fats can raise bad cholesterol levels. Similarly, prioritizing complex carbohydrates over simple sugars provides sustained energy and better nutritional value.

Frequently Asked Questions
Which nutrient has the most calories energy per gram? Fat has the most calories, with 9 calories per gram. This is more than double the caloric content of both carbohydrates and protein, which each contain 4 calories per gram.
What is calorie density? Calorie density, also known as energy density, is the number of calories in a given weight of food. Foods with high calorie density contain more calories in a smaller portion, while low-calorie-dense foods have fewer calories in a larger portion.
Why does fat have more calories than other nutrients? Fat is more energy-dense due to its chemical structure, which contains more energy-packed hydrocarbon molecules compared to the composition of carbohydrates and protein.
Does alcohol provide calories? Yes, alcohol provides calories, with approximately 7 calories per gram. However, it is not considered a nutrient because it offers no nutritional value and the calories are often referred to as "empty".
How can I use calorie density for weight loss? To aid weight loss, you can focus on consuming foods with a low calorie density, such as fruits, vegetables, and whole grains. This allows you to eat larger, more filling portions while consuming fewer calories overall.
Are all fats equally high in calories? Yes, regardless of whether a fat is saturated or unsaturated, it provides 9 calories per gram. However, the type of fat is crucial for overall health.
Is it bad to eat foods high in calorie density? Not necessarily. While high-calorie-dense foods can contribute to weight gain if overconsumed, many, like avocados and nuts, are rich in essential nutrients. Moderation and balance are key.
